  1. Hi, Starting a project (work in Archicad) with another group who work in Vectorworks. All the drawing will be in 2D and shared by converting to dwg's. Two potential issues are: Origins Layers/Classes The plan is to start with one set of plans say drawn on vectorworks and then converted to dwg's which will be shared with us who can then make alterations to send back, or receive updated files which we can import. Is there a way of ensuring the origin is the same so we don't have to line up drawings using chimneys or the like. Secondly at the vectorworks end is there a guide or reference document to explain how to set up the vectorworks export dwg tool in such a way as the classes and layers are combined and information not lost between converting and then reimporting. For example is it possible to export a file in VW to a dwg, and then import that dwg to VW and have an identical file without any loss of class/layer data? I note a mapping option in the export menu and suspect this may be of use. We are having a meeting tomorrow and hope to agree on a protocol which we will all use. Thanks for any info in advance.
